1. 边框样式
CSS3增加了一些新的边框样式,使开发者能够创建更加吸引人的设计。新的边框样式包括:
dotted: 虚线边框 dashed: 点线边框 double: 双线边框 groove: 3D压缩效果边框 ridge: 3D浮雕效果边框 inset: 3D凹陷效果边框 outset: 3D凸起效果边框
2. 背景图像多重背景
在CSS3中,大家可以同时为一个元素指定多个背景图像,这使得页面加载速度更快且实现更加复杂的设计。使用background-image属性来定义多个背景图像,也可以为每个背景图像设置对齐方式和重复方式。
3. 圆角边框
CSS3允许大家使用border-radius属性来为元素的角设置圆角边框。这一特性可以用于创建圆形或椭圆形的元素以及弹框和按钮等。大家可以设置每个角的半径,或者将值设置为50%以创建圆形的元素。
4. 阴影效果
使用box-shadow属性,大家可以为元素添加阴影效果。大家可以定义阴影的颜色、位置、大小、模糊度等。这一特性常常用于创建弹框和卡片等,增加元素的立体感和层次感。
5. 线性渐变
CSS3允许大家使用linear-gradient函数创建线性渐变背景。大家可以定义渐变的方向、渐变颜色的起止位置等。这一特性可以用于创建渐变色的背景、按钮等,增加页面的色彩和美感。
以上是CSS3的部分新增功能,这些功能能够帮助大家更好地实现页面效果,增加设计的创意性和丰富度。